Sub: – Proposal for Review of Preservative Treatment in IS 4990:2024 Plywood for concrete shuttering work in the next CED-20 Meeting
Dear Sir,
We are pleased to submit our proposal for reviewing the preservative treatment requirements in IS 4990:2024-Plywood for Concrete Shuttering Works, as per the inputs provided on April 1st, 2025. The proposal includes a draft with suggested amendments to the preservative retention clause.
We kindly request that you consider this proposal for deliberation and potential adoption in the upcoming revision of IS 4990.

| Plywood shall be treated as per 6.6 and shall have a retention of not less than 12 kg/m³, when tested in accordance with IS 2753 (Part 1).
Clause 6.6 The plywood after manufacture shall be given a preservative treatment as given in IS 5539 and conditioned to a moisture content not exceeding 15 percent. The preservative used shall have a copper-chrome-boron (CCB) composition or acid copper-chrome (ACC) composition, with retention of not less than 12 kg/m³. |

Plywood used for concrete shuttering work must conform to IS 4990 standards – construction details, surface finish and flexural properties aligned with most international specifications. However, the specified chemical retention requirement of 12 kg/m³ for preservative treatment should be reconsidered based on the usage pattern that is discarded after use and no requirement of long storage.
Based on the suggestions received from the technical committee, we propose the following provision for the preservative retention clause as mentioned in IS 4990.
Justification
- Shuttering plywood is used in alkaline cement environments. The high pH of cement acts as a natural biocide, reducing the risk of termite and fungal attack during use.
- Shuttering plywood is specifically used for concrete shuttering work and is typically discarded after the work is completed. Due to its usage pattern, it is not usually stored in stock for an extended period before being consumed.
